Musselburgh is an historic coastal town located at the mouth of the River Esk on the Southern shore of the Firth of Forth and only a short drive form the City of Edinburgh and all that the bustling cosmopolitan city has to offer. Musselburgh itself retains some of its historic charm and has proved to be a popular place to live. Schooling is provided for from nursery to secondary level in both the state and private sectors with the highly regarded Loretto School being located within the town, Queen Margaret University is also located in Musselburgh. A good range of local shopping is available in the busy high street, as well as a Tesco Supermarket, Fort Kinnaird Retail Park is only a few minutes drive away with its large selection of major retail outlets as well as a multi-screen cinema, restaurants and coffee shops. Musselburgh has fantastic transport links to Edinburgh and beyond, a direct rail link to Edinburgh literally only a few minutes walk from the property, frequent bus services and the A1 and City By-Pass only a few minutes drive away. Edinburgh International Airport is also only approximately 30 mins drive away.
